Tabla de Contenidos:
- Phenotyping Jasmonate Regulation of Senescence
- Characterizing Jasmonate Regulation of Male Fertility in Arabidopsis
- Phenotyping Jasmonate Regulation of Root Growth
- Bioassays for Assessing Jasmonate-Dependent Defenses Triggered by Pathogens, Herbivorous Insects, or Beneficial Rhizobacteria
- Elicitation of Jasmonate-Mediated Defense Responses by Mechanical Wounding and Insect Herbivory
- Pseudomonas syringae Infection Assays in Arabidopsis
- Jasmonate Signaling in the Field, Part I: Elicited Changes in Jasmonate Pools of Transgenic Nicotiana attenuata Populations
- Jasmonate Signaling in the Field, Part II: Insect-Guided Characterization of Genetic Variations in Jasmonate-Dependent Defenses of Transgenic and Natural Nicotiana attenuata Populations
- Profiling of Jasmonic Acid-Related Metabolites and Hormones in Wounded Leaves
- A Non-Targeted Approach for Extended Liquid Chromatography-Mass Spectrometry Profiling of Free and Esterified Jasmonates After Wounding
- Cell-Specific Detection of Jasmonates by Means of an Immunocytological Approach
- Jasmonic Acid-Amino Acid Conjugation Enzyme Assays
- Pull-Down Analysis of Interactions Among Jasmonic Acid Core Signaling Proteins
- Yeast Two-Hybrid Analysis of Jasmonate Signaling Proteins
- Modified Bimolecular Fluorescence Complementation Assay to Study the Inhibition of Transcription Complex Formation by JAZ Proteins
- Agroinfiltration of Nicotiana benthamiana Leaves for Co-Localization of Regulatory Proteins Involved in Jasmonate Signaling
- Electrophoretic Mobility Shift Assay for the Analysis of Interactions of Jasmonic Acid-Responsive Transcription Factors with DNA
- Transient Expression Assays in Tobacco Protoplasts
- Functional Analysis of Jasmonic Acid-Responsive Secondary Metabolite Transporters
- Expression Analysis of Jasmonate-Responsive Lectins in Plants
- Profiling the Jasmonic Acid Responses by Nuclear Magnetic Resonance-Based Metabolomics
- Metabolite Profiling of Plant Tissues by Liquid Chromatography Fourier Transform Ion Cyclotron Resonance Mass Spectrometry
- cDNA-AFLP-Based Transcript Profiling for Genome-Wide Expression Analysis of Jasmonate-Treated Plants and Plant Cultures
- Analysis of RNA-Seq Data with TopHat and Cufflinks for Genome-Wide Expression Analysis of Jasmonate-Treated Plants and Plant Cultures
- Transcriptome Coexpression Analysis Using ATTED-II for Integrated Transcriptomics/Metabolomics Analysis
- A Guide to CORNET for the Construction of Coexpression and Protein-Protein Interaction Networks.
